2. Connect the USB cable (or USB flash drive) to the projector's USB-A port. Note: Do not connect a USB hub or a USB cable longer than 10 feet (3 m), or the device may not operate correctly. 3. Connect the other end of the cable (if applicable) to your device. Parent topic: Connecting to External USB Devices Related tasks Starting a PC Free Slide Show Selecting the Connected USB Source You can switch the projector's display to the source you connected to one of the USB-A ports. To display the connected USB device, select the USB1 source. 1. Make sure the connected USB source is turned on, if necessary. 2. Press the Source Search button on the remote control.
